    X-axis (X,Y,Z axes)
    1)The horizontal line (axis) of a graph or chart.
    2)The three coordinate axes of motion i three-dimensional space. X (width), Y (height), and Z (depth).

    X-Y micing
    A stereo micing technique using two directional microphones aimed in a Y-pattern.

    X-Y pickup
    A mike configuration used in stereo recording in which two directional mikes are mounted next to each other one directed 45 degrees to the right and one 45 degrees to the left.

    XCU
    Script designation for extreme close-up.

    XLR connector
    1)Canon connector. A standard, three-prong professional audio connector.
    2)Multi-pin connector commonly used for audio cable interconnects.

    XLS
    A script designation for extra long shot.
